Python是一種優秀的編程語言,可以輕松實現許多有趣的編程項目。這次,我們來學習使用Python來畫一朵美麗的臘梅花,讓我們開始吧!
# 導入必要的庫文件 import turtle import math # 定義一個畫筆 pen = turtle.Turtle() # 設置畫布大小及背景顏色 turtle.setup(600, 600) # 設置長寬 turtle.bgcolor("black") # 設置畫筆的顏色,寬度,形狀等參數 pen.color("white", "purple") pen.width(3) pen.shape("turtle") pen.speed(10) # 畫臘梅花的主要代碼 def plum_blossom(x, y, length): pen.penup() pen.goto(x, y) pen.pendown() for i in range(6): pen.circle(length, 60) pen.right(120) pen.circle(length, 60) pen.left(120) for i in range(6): pen.right(60) pen.circle(length, 60) pen.right(120) pen.circle(length, 60) pen.left(180) pen.circle(length, 60) pen.right(60) pen.hideturtle() # 調用函數來畫臘梅花 plum_blossom(0, 0, 150) # 讓窗口等待,直到點擊窗口才退出 turtle.done()
如上所示的代碼,我們使用turtle庫來實現臘梅花的繪制。其中,我們定義了一個名為plum_blossom的函數來實現臘梅花的繪制,它的參數包括花的中心坐標(x, y)以及花的大小(length)。
在代碼中,我們使用了for循環來重復繪制臘梅花的每一個花瓣,使用circle和right和left方法來畫出花瓣的形狀。最后,我們還使用hideturtle方法來隱藏畫筆,并且調用done方法來等待窗口關閉。
通過這個簡單的Python代碼,我們可以輕松地實現畫出美麗的臘梅花。希望這篇文章對你有所幫助,謝謝!